Transaction 30889feae8211ee5c673e0e75d768b5cf2275d6dfa9e8dc8f045c955a07a9160
1 Input
1 Output
-
30889feae8211ee5c673e0e75d768b5cf2275d6dfa9e8dc8f045c955a07a9160:0
- value
- 1198589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d49eb5b890708325a22e29a4baa4d1bb192f928 OP_EQUAL
- address
- 3Ms5owp2LaS44FA5ZA9R5bBEzHF8nXR6QE